NDC Schedules First National Convention for May 2026

The National Democratic Congress (NDC) has announced that its first national convention will take place on May 9, 2026, in Abuja, the nation's capital, in preparation for the 2027 general elections. This information was disclosed in a statement by the Deputy National Public Secretary of the NDC on Friday.
The party is currently conducting grassroots and mid-level congresses across the country, with ward poll unit congresses scheduled for May 1-2, local government state congresses on May 4, and zonal congresses expected to occur on May 6. The convention aims to ensure an orderly emergence of party structures at the grassroots level in line with its constitutional operational guidelines.
Abdulsalam, the party's spokesman, emphasized that the convention is a significant milestone for the NDC's institutional development. The event will bring together accredited delegates and officials, with the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) expected to monitor the proceedings to ensure compliance with the provisions of the Electoral Act.
The NDC expressed confidence that the ongoing congresses will strengthen its internal democratic processes and enhance political engagement ahead of future electoral activities.
